Hose Company Number One 1-Borough Of Little Ferry Nj
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 27,852 | 17,916 | 9,936 | 94.8 | 0% |
| 2012 | 31,212 | 23,380 | 7,832 | 76.6 | 0% |
| 2013 | 80,397 | 22,231 | 58,166 | 112.0 | 0% |
| 2014 | 32,275 | 33,139 | −864 | 74.8 | 0% |
| 2015 | 30,069 | 23,218 | 6,851 | 110.3 | 0% |
| 2016 | 50,334 | 27,885 | 22,449 | 101.5 | 0% |
| 2017 | 26,700 | 25,459 | 1,241 | 111.8 | 0% |
| 2018 | 35,802 | 37,245 | −1,443 | 75.9 | 0% |
| 2019 | 31,217 | 34,931 | −3,714 | 79.7 | 0% |
| 2020 | 12,377 | 20,860 | −8,483 | 128.6 | 0% |
| 2021 | 51,854 | 24,730 | 27,124 | 121.6 | 0% |
| 2022 | 37,990 | 36,338 | 1,652 | 83.3 | 0% |
| 2023 | 14,623 | 35,110 | −20,487 | 79.2 | 0%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$20,487 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 79.2 months of spending, down from 94.8 in 2011. Staff pay was 0% of spending. $61,143 of its net assets are donor-restricted.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
